在信息化快速发展的时代,GitHub作为全球最大的代码托管平台,已经成为开发者和团队协作的必备工具。尽管GitHub的国际版本在国内的访问存在一定限制,但我们仍然可以通过一些方法在国内使用GitHub,进行项目管理和代码托管。本文将详细介绍国内使用GitHub的技巧、常见问题及其解决方法。
什么是GitHub
GitHub是一个基于Git的版本控制平台,它提供了存储、管理、协作开发的工具,使得开发者能够轻松地共享代码和管理项目。
GitHub的核心功能
- 版本控制:GitHub支持Git,方便管理代码版本。
- 代码托管:用户可以在GitHub上托管项目代码,便于访问和分享。
- 团队协作:GitHub允许多个开发者共同参与项目,通过Pull Requests进行代码审核。
- 项目管理:可以通过Issues和Projects功能管理开发进度。
如何创建GitHub账号
在国内创建GitHub账号相对简单。以下是步骤:
- 访问GitHub官网:首先,打开GitHub官网。由于网络原因,可能需要翻墙工具。
- 点击“Sign up”:在首页右上角找到注册按钮。
- 填写信息:输入用户名、邮箱地址和密码。
- 邮箱验证:GitHub会向你的邮箱发送验证邮件,点击链接完成验证。
- 设置个人资料:根据提示完成个人资料设置,包括头像和简介。
国内使用GitHub的常见问题
1. 国内GitHub能访问吗?
虽然GitHub官网在国内访问有时不稳定,但我们可以使用VPN或者科学上网工具来解决这一问题。许多开发者会推荐使用如下工具:
- VPN:选择稳定的VPN服务。
- Shadowsocks:一种灵活的代理工具。
- V2Ray:另一种常用的翻墙工具。
2. GitHub上代码下载慢怎么办?
国内访问GitHub下载代码时,速度可能较慢。可以考虑使用以下方法提高下载速度:
- 使用镜像网站:一些国内镜像站提供GitHub项目的镜像服务。
- 使用Git LFS:如果是大文件,可以使用Git LFS进行更高效的管理。
- 配置Git代理:在Git中配置代理以加快下载速度。
3. 如何克隆GitHub上的项目?
在本地克隆GitHub项目的步骤如下:
- 打开GitHub项目页面。
- 复制克隆链接:点击绿色的“Code”按钮,复制HTTPS或SSH链接。
- 在终端执行克隆命令:打开终端并输入
git clone <克隆链接>
。
4. 国内使用GitHub是否安全?
使用GitHub时,安全问题主要体现在数据隐私和账号安全。建议采取以下措施:
- 开启两步验证:增强账号的安全性。
- 定期更改密码:避免使用相同密码在多个平台上。
- 谨慎分享项目:对敏感代码和数据应避免公开。
GitHub项目的优势
在国内使用GitHub进行项目管理的优势包括:
- 全球化的开发社区:接触到国际开发者和开源项目。
- 丰富的开源资源:可以快速找到现成的开源项目和库。
- 易于版本控制和协作:促进团队合作,提高工作效率。
总结
国内使用GitHub虽然面临一定挑战,但通过合适的工具和方法,我们仍然能够高效地使用这一平台。无论是个人开发者还是团队协作,GitHub都为我们的开发工作提供了重要支持。
FAQ
GitHub是什么?
GitHub是一个代码托管平台,支持版本控制和协作开发。
如何在国内使用GitHub?
可以通过VPN等工具访问GitHub,并利用国内镜像提高下载速度。
GitHub的收费标准是怎样的?
GitHub提供免费和付费两种方案,免费版有一定限制,付费版提供更多功能。
如何解决GitHub访问速度慢的问题?
使用VPN、镜像网站或配置Git代理可以帮助解决速度问题。
GitHub是否适合国内开发者使用?
绝对适合,尤其是在参与开源项目和团队协作方面。
正文完